Now we need to rewrite it to the right priority based on its value. We will assign the priority 6 (info) when the status is 1xx, 2xx, 3xx, priority 5 (notice) when status is 4xx, priority 3 (error) when status is 5xx and anything else will go to priority 4 (warning). Let's do it:
### Rewriting field values

Now we need to rewrite `PRIORITY` to the right syslog level based on its value (`NGINX_STATUS`). We will assign the priority 6 (info) when the status is 1xx, 2xx, 3xx, priority 5 (notice) when status is 4xx, priority 3 (error) when status is 5xx and anything else will go to priority 4 (warning). Let's do it:

```yaml
pattern: |
Expand Down Expand Up @@ -400,84 +416,14 @@ NGINX_REQUEST_URI=/index.html
NGINX_SERVER_PROTOCOL=HTTP/1.1
NGINX_STATUS=200
NGINX_TIME_LOCAL=19/Nov/2023:00:24:43 +0000
PRIORITY=6 # <<< PRIORITY rewritten here
PRIORITY=6 # <<< PRIORITY rewritten here
SYSLOG_IDENTIFIER=nginx-log

```

Rewrite rules are powerful. You can have named groups in them, like in the main pattern, to extract sub-fields from them, which you can then use in variable substitution. You can use rewrite rules to anonymize the URLs, e.g to remove customer IDs or transaction details from them.

To complete the example, we can also inject a `SYSLOG_IDENTIFIER`. Generally your journal logs should always have 3 fields: `MESSAGE`, `PRIORITY` and `SYSLOG_IDENTIFIER`. These 3 fields make it a complete entry. Then you can add as many fields as required for your use case.

```yaml
pattern: |
(?x) # Enable PCRE2 extended mode
^
(?<remote_addr>[^ ]+) \s - \s
(?<remote_user>[^ ]+) \s
\[
(?<time_local>[^\]]+)
\]
\s+ "
(?<request>
(?<request_method>[A-Z]+) \s+
(?<request_uri>[^ ]+) \s+
(?<server_protocol>[^"]+)
)
" \s+
(?<status>\d+) \s+
(?<body_bytes_sent>\d+) \s+
"(?<http_referer>[^"]*)" \s+
"(?<http_user_agent>[^"]*)"
prefix: 'NGINX_'

rename:
- new_key: MESSAGE
old_key: NGINX_REQUEST

inject:
- key: PRIORITY
value: '${NGINX_STATUS}'
- key: SYSLOG_IDENTIFIER # <<< we added this
value: 'nginx-log' # <<< we added this

rewrite:
- key: PRIORITY
match: '^[123]'
value: 6

- key: PRIORITY
match: '^4'
value: 5

- key: PRIORITY
match: '^5'
value: 3

- key: PRIORITY
match: '.*'
value: 4
```

Let's see it:

```bash
# echo '1.2.3.4 - - [19/Nov/2023:00:24:43 +0000] "GET /index.html HTTP/1.1" 200 4172 "-" "Go-http-client/1.1"' | log2journal -f nginx.yaml
MESSAGE=GET /index.html HTTP/1.1
NGINX_BODY_BYTES_SENT=4172
NGINX_HTTP_REFERER=-
NGINX_HTTP_USER_AGENT=Go-http-client/1.1
NGINX_REMOTE_ADDR=1.2.3.4
NGINX_REMOTE_USER=-
NGINX_REQUEST_METHOD=GET
NGINX_REQUEST_URI=/index.html
NGINX_SERVER_PROTOCOL=HTTP/1.1
NGINX_STATUS=200
NGINX_TIME_LOCAL=19/Nov/2023:00:24:43 +0000
PRIORITY=6
SYSLOG_IDENTIFIER=nginx-log # <<< SYSLOG_IDENTIFIER added

```
### Sending logs to systemd-journal

Now the message is ready to be sent to a systemd-journal. For this we use `systemd-cat-native`. This command can send such messages to a journal running on the localhost, a local journal namespace, or a `systemd-journal-remote` running on another server. By just appending `| systemd-cat-native` to the command, the message will be sent to the local journal.
